A process makes parts with a critical dimension that can be modeled as a Normal distribution with mean 40.0 and standard deviation 0.06 inches. If the specification for that dimension is 39.8 to 40.2 inches, what should be the standard deviation so that it becomes a six sigma process?(Provide three decimal places)
